Q."What is EverClean®?" A. EverClean® is a unique silver-based surface which permanently inhibits the growth of stain and odor causing bacteria, mold and mildew on the surface. Please note: EverClean® surface does not protect against disease causing bacteria.
Q."Some of these seats say they are made to be "eco-friendly." What does that mean?" A.The Plastic seats with the eco-friendly icon are made by Bemis, who uses a co-injection moulding process that reuses the excess plastics that are created with each moulding. This includes as much as 60 percent pre- and/or post-consumer plastic in the core of the seat. This saves millions of pounds of plastic from landfills and waste facilities. All Bemis wood seats are made from rediscovered wood from 100 percent recycled sources - absolutely no trees are cut down to make their wood seats. Both the plastic and wooden seats use environmentally friendly colorants and water-based paints to significantly reduce VOC emissions, providing you the consumer with a product that has significantly less residual emissions than many other toilet seats.
